Referrer analysis for the 26. June 2022
Counter-ID #25935 - 'www.mein-Mallorca.org'
Data Overview
Referrer | Visitors | Share |
google.com | 5 | 41,67% |
google.de | 3 | 25,00% |
duckduckgo.com | 2 | 16,67% |
google.at | 1 | 8,33% |
r.search.yahoo.com | 1 | 8,33% |